York University is a private nonprofit primarily four-year in York, NE. In the latest College Scorecard file, enrolled students who submitted SAT scores reported a middle 50% of 880 to 1110. The reported admission rate is 52%. Average annual net price is $20,951. About 428 undergraduates are reported. These figures describe federal reporting cohorts. They are not an admission cutoff or a TaroPrep score estimate.

Average net price
$20,951
Average cost of attendance
$34,268
In-state tuition and fees
$23,000
Out-of-state tuition and fees
$23,000
Books and supplies
$300
On-campus room and board
$10,300
Reported annual net price after federal, state, local, and institutional grant aid.
$0 to $30,000
$19,343
$30,001 to $48,000
$19,940
$48,001 to $75,000
$20,531
$75,001 to $110,000
$22,098
$110,001 and above
$22,789
Average net price is not the posted price. It reflects the average amount paid after grant aid among students covered by the federal measure.
